2.1 整体架构设计 2.1 整体架构设计:RTOS的骨骼、神经与心跳 当我们谈论实时操作系统(RTOS)时,常有人将其比作嵌入式系统的“心脏”——搏动精准、节律严明、不容迟滞。但若只止步于这一诗意的隐喻,便极易忽略一个更本质的事实:RTOS并非一个跳动的器官,而是一套精密协同的生理系统;它的实时性,从来不是靠单点加速实现的,而是由其整体架构所赋予的结构性确定性所保障的。 这正是本章的核心命题:在宏观系统观与微观机制之间,架构设计是那根承重的脊梁——它不直接执行任务切换,却决定了调度器能否在 $ \leq 3\,\mu\text{s} $ 内完成上下文保存;它不编写中断服务例程,却界定了ISR与内核服务之间那条不可逾越又必须高效穿越的语义鸿沟;